Agile Workflow Orchestrator

A skill that guides agents through structured agile development workflows by intelligently invoking commands in sequence. Uses checkpoint-based flow control to auto-progress between steps while pausing at key decision points.

When to Use This Skill

Use this skill when:

Starting work for the day ("run morning standup", "start my day") Working on a task ("implement next task", "continue working") Completing a development cycle ("finish this task", "prepare PR") Running sprint ceremonies ("start sprint", "end sprint", "retrospective") Resuming interrupted work ("what's next", "where was I")

Do NOT use this skill when:

Running a single specific command (use that command directly) Just checking status (use /status directly) Only doing code review without full cycle (use /review-code directly) Researching or planning without implementation Prerequisites

Before using this skill:

State Detection

The skill determines current workflow state automatically. No manual tracking needed.

Detection Signals Signal How to Check Indicates Worktree exists git worktree list Task in progress Task branch active git branch --show-current matches task/* Active implementation Uncommitted changes git status --porcelain Active coding PR exists gh pr list --head [branch] In review PR merged gh pr view --json state Ready for cleanup State Matrix STATE DETECTION LOGIC ───────────────────────────────────────────────────────────── Check → State → Next Step ───────────────────────────────────────────────────────────── No worktree, no in-progress → IDLE → sync, next Worktree exists, uncommitted → IMPLEMENTING → continue implement Worktree exists, all committed → READY_REVIEW → review-code PR open, checks pending → AWAITING_CI → wait or address PR open, checks pass → READY_MERGE → pr-complete PR merged, worktree exists → CLEANUP → pr-complete ─────────────────────────────────────────────────────────────

Task Cycle Phase

The primary workflow for completing a single task from selection to merge.

Step 1: Sync Reality

Ensure context network matches actual project state.

Run: sync --last 1d --dry-run Purpose: Detect drift between documented and actual state Output: Sync report showing completions, partial work, divergences

Step 2: Select Task

Identify the next task to work on.

Run: next Purpose: Find highest priority ready task Output: Task ID, title, branch name suggestion

CHECKPOINT: TASK_SELECTED

Pause to confirm task selection User can accept or choose different task On accept: continue to implementation Step 3: Implement

Test-driven development in isolated worktree.

Run: implement [TASK-ID] Purpose: Create worktree, write tests first, implement, verify Output: Working implementation with passing tests

CHECKPOINT: IMPL_COMPLETE

Pause after implementation completes Show test results and coverage On success: continue to review Step 4: Review

Quality validation of implementation.

Run: review-code --uncommitted Run: review-tests --uncommitted Purpose: Identify quality issues, security concerns, test gaps Output: Review reports with issues and recommendations

CHECKPOINT: REVIEWS_DONE

Display combined review results If critical issues: must address before continuing If no issues: auto-continue to PR prep User decides: apply recommendations now or defer Step 5: Apply Recommendations (Conditional)

Address review findings intelligently.

Run: apply-recommendations [review-output] Purpose: Apply quick fixes now, defer complex changes to tasks Output: Applied fixes + created follow-up tasks

Step 6: Prepare PR

Create pull request with full documentation.

Run: pr-prep Purpose: Validate, document, and create PR Output: PR created with description, tests verified

CHECKPOINT: PR_CREATED

Display PR URL and CI status Wait for CI checks to complete On CI pass + approval: continue to merge On CI fail: stop, address issues Step 7: Complete PR

Merge and cleanup.

Run: pr-complete [PR-NUMBER] Purpose: Merge PR, delete branch, remove worktree, update status Output: Task marked complete, cleanup done

Daily Phase

Quick sequences for start and end of workday.

Morning Standup (~5 min) Run sequence: 1. sync --last 1d --dry-run # What actually happened yesterday 2. status --brief --sprint # Current sprint health 3. groom --ready-only # What's ready to work on

Output: Clear picture of today's priorities

Evening Wrap-up (~10 min) Run sequence: 1. checklist # Ensure nothing lost 2. discovery # Capture learnings 3. sync --last 1d # Update task statuses

Output: Knowledge preserved, state synchronized

For detailed daily instructions, see references/phases/daily.md.

Sprint Phase

Ceremonies for sprint boundaries.

Sprint Start (~60 min) Run sequence: 1. sync --all # Full reality alignment 2. groom --all # Comprehensive grooming 3. plan sprint-goals # Architecture and goals 4. status --detailed # Baseline metrics

Output: Sprint plan with groomed, ready backlog

Sprint End (~90 min) Run sequence: 1. sync --sprint # Final sprint sync 2. retrospective # Capture learnings 3. audit --scope sprint # Quality review 4. status --metrics # Sprint metrics 5. maintenance --deep # Context network cleanup

Output: Sprint closed, learnings captured, ready for next

Checkpoint Handling

Checkpoints are pauses for human decision-making.

Checkpoint Behavior

At each checkpoint:

Summarize what just completed Show key results and any issues Present next steps Wait for user input Checkpoint Responses Response Action "continue" / "proceed" / "yes" Move to next step "stop" / "pause" Save state, exit workflow "back" Re-run previous step "skip" Skip current step (use cautiously) Custom input May adjust next step parameters Auto-Continue Conditions

Some checkpoints can auto-continue when conditions are met:

Checkpoint Auto-Continue If IMPL_COMPLETE All tests pass, build succeeds REVIEWS_DONE No critical or high severity issues PR_CREATED CI passes, required approvals obtained
